Welcome to the HOD Board, and yes, Geography is incorporated into HOD's guides. In fact, the way it is incorporated is one of my favorite ways to teach geography. It is tied to the history, so it is always relevant to what we are learning. It also increases in difficulty from year to year. Maps are used as resources for other activities as well, such as the history projects, or the art projects. So, geography is not a separate subject taught in isolation, but rather an extension of the history theme. I feel it has helped our dc understand the impact geography has upon people, events, and history. It also helps them better retain what they have learned and realize the world is both a changing and a constant place to live.

Geography as a specific skill focus begins in Beyond Little Hearts. This worked well as after doing the one year sweep of history in LHFHG, my dc had a better handle on understanding history in general within a world context, which then in turn helped them better understand geographical implications within history.
